Remote Data Entry/Admin - Entry Level Job Description Template

In this Remote Data Entry/Admin - Entry Level role, you will be responsible for performing data entry tasks, maintaining records, and providing administrative support to ensure smooth operations. This position is ideal for someone looking to gain hands-on experience in data management and administration while working remotely.

Responsibilities

  • Perform accurate data entry and update records in the database.
  • Assist with administrative tasks such as scheduling, filing, and document management.
  • Ensure data integrity and accuracy by regularly reviewing and verifying information.
  • Respond to emails and communication in a timely and professional manner.
  • Generate and distribute reports as required by the team.
  • Collaborate with team members on various administrative projects.
  • Maintain confidentiality of sensitive information.

Qualifications

  • High school diploma or equivalent.
  • Strong attention to detail and accuracy.
  • Ability to work independently and manage time effectively.
  • Basic understanding of data entry and administrative processes.
  • Good commun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Reliable internet connection and a suitable remote working environment.

Skills

  •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, Outlook)
  • Data entry software
  • Typing speed of at least 50 WPM
  • Basic troubleshooting for remote IT issues
  • Time management
  • Organizational skills
  • Email management

A Remote Data Entry/Admin Entry Level role involves managing and entering data into databases and ensuring accuracy. The position typically includes tasks such as organizing information, updating records, and performing basic administrative duties, which are essential for maintaining efficient data management systems.

To become a Remote Data Entry/Admin Entry Level employee, candidates often require basic computer skills, attention to detail, and familiarity with data management software. While no formal education is required, completing relevant certifications, gaining experience in similar roles, and demonstrating reliability can increase job prospects.

The average salary for a Remote Data Entry/Admin Entry Level position varies based on factors such as location, experience, and the employing company. Generally, it is a starting salary, reflecting the entry-level nature of the role. Candidates can expect salary growth as they prove their skills and gain experience over time.

Qualifications for a Remote Data Entry/Admin Entry Level job typically include a high school diploma or equivalent, proficiency in typing, and basic knowledge of office software like MS Excel and Word. Some employers may provide training, but strong organizational skills and attention to detail are crucial to succeed in this role.

A Remote Data Entry/Admin Entry Level professional must possess strong typing skills, attention to detail, and the ability to manage time efficiently. Responsibilities include entering accurate data, maintaining records, and supporting administrative tasks, all while ensuring data integrity and confidentiality are upheld in a remote work environment.
